I am not an expert maker by any means, simply an enthusiast and a hobbyist who is mulling over some ideas.

That said, I have been thinking a lot about the various pre-varnish treatments that makers seem to obsessively fuss over, myself included in the past. Vernice bianca, plaster of paris, cooked colophony in turpentine, and other such "in the wood" preparations. I am starting to feel like all these things are a bit of a waste of time and actually a detriment to the sound.

If a high stiffness to weight ratio is desirable, then these preparations are in violation of that principle. From my own tests on spruce blanks I have found many of these preparations to significantly increase the weight of the wood without making any major improvement to its stiffness, thus lowering the resonant frequency of the blank.

Now I was thinking, as a beginner on the drums, about the vibration of drumheads and cymbals. Drummers will know that even a miniscule addition of a couple grams to any of the heads or the cymbals will introduce a significant damping effect, which occasionally is needed but not always desirable in tonally speaking. In the case of a violin I think that excessive ringing is not usually an issue, but slow response often is. Imagine adding oil, or resin, or egg white to a drumhead... you would get a dead and thumpy drum. Likewise I vividly recall visiting a maker who used a coat of linseed oil to seal both sides of their plates and thinking that their instruments sounded like they were stuffed with socks.

You might say I am too focused on stiffness to weight, but as someone primarily interested in making 5 string acoustic violins, achieving violin-like response and brightness becomes a primary issue.

I don't really have a thesis for this post, but all this was just to say: why not just leave the wood alone? I am unsure if any additions will improve the sound, but I do know for sure that many of them can make it worse.

It's very easy to confuse mass with damping but they are quite different. 

Putting mass in the middle of a tight drumhead lowers the pitch of the main resonance and any others which have high vibration at that point. The Indian tabla rely on mass added like this to tune the heads and make the drums ring, also to bring tge normally inharmonic resonance modes into tune with each other. The details involve rice paste as a glue and iron oxides or filings and other secret combinations for weight.  I suspect it's done in such a way as to not have much effect on damping. 

 

Violin has lots of 'peaky', resonant responses --- the width of any peak is related mostly to damping with more damping giving a wider peak which might be important in order to even out the response, to make things a bit less 'wolfy'.

I don’t honk you can compare a drum with a violin to make conclusions about the wood treatment. 
 

while the drum gets an ‘energy impact’ only once, the ‘energy impact’ on a violin is permanently supported by the bowing. Another major difference is that a drum has to reproduce only one frequency, its own, the violin any frequency which is coming from the bowed string and a sort of forced onto the sound box.
 

Especially the second point is important for the ground as the ground can even out too strong resonances relative to weak resonances. Reason good enough to sacrifice a bit of averaged overall sound power. 
 

Acoustics aside, the right reflective ground looks aesthetically like a small miracle and is for this reason also important. It’s like high class dish where the eye eats as well. 
 

——————

Artistically one might ask the question if the aesthetic of a varnish system developed 300 years ago is still valid today. As long as we reproduce the same models certainly: yes. 
 

————-

Edit: another thing is that a good ground is the necessary condition to make the varnish really ultra thin, which seems to be to the major factor for damping. Only a ground which is ‘goey’ will dampen too much. Such as propolis, or non drying oils, proposed by some people who have found the ‘secret’.

The two issues are damping and visual aesthetics.

You aren't going to improve stiffness/weight with a coating, at least with anything "normal".  Wood is good, polymers not so much.

I used to play all of my violins int-the-white first before varnishing them, and they have a distinctive raspy, fuzzy, harsh sound to them.  Perhaps it would be ideal if you wanted to use it for a drum.  I recall at least once during competition tone testing at VMAAI (where I don't look at the player), I thought to myself, "That viiolin sounds unvarnished!"  I looked, and it wasn't varnished.  In my acoustic testing, it is mainly the higher frequencies that get attenuated.  Mode frequencies only change a little.  So it's damping; some is good.  Too much is not better.  Linseed oil is quite high in damping; I find that an oil-free first coat followed by a thin oil varnish works best.

Aesthetically, too much color in the first coating is blotchy and not good, but a tiny bit of colir looks best to me.

The "Springer Handbook of Acoustics", Thomas D. Rossing editor, 2007 in chapter 19.2 'Hearing and Sound Production' says:

"nearly all sound-production mechanisms, ranging from animals through musical instruments to electrially driven loudspeakers, are quite inefficient with a rtio of radiated acoustic power to input power of not much more than 1%, and often a good deal less than this."

"The loudest known bird is the common rooster Gallus domesticus with a output during crowing of 200mW."
